Iniciando no java

Estou iniciando meu estudo no java faço analise de sistemas, e estarei todas as noites neste forum, Estou usando o livro do Peter jandl, a documentação de API o tutorial SUN, compilador 1.4.1 é necessário mais alguma coisa pra começar?

obrigado
Robson

Particularmente,gosto do Corejava e de Java,Como Programar,mas como vc está começandoe usando a Api isso basta.
Não deixe de ler os tutoriais do guj,por incrível q pareça,as vezes um livro perde 40,50 páginas explicando um assunto q pode ser feito em 10,sem abrir mão da coesão e do domínio do assunto.òtimos exemplos disso são os tutoriais de arquivos,swing e o de rmi.rápidos mas bem abrangentes.não deixe de ler!

Robson, voce está no caminho certo. Pois bem, tente ter uma documentação mais básica. Como o nosso amigo falou, os tutoriais aqui do guj.

Bem, dica: nao esqueça de configurar o classpath e te ter um ambiente de desenvolvimento…como uma IDE…
pode ser Eclipse, Websphere…tudo MENOS o notepad…ehehehehe

A idade da Pedra já passou!

Bom Estudo…

Robson, como o pessoal disse você esta no caminho certo. Deixa um pouco de lado os tutoriais da Sun e fique com os tutoriais do GUJ que são mais fáceis de entender. Como eu comecei a estudar Java faz pouco tempo também, apanhei muito utilizando tutoriais da Sun.
O livro que utilizei e me ajudou bastante como início foi o “Aprenda em 21 dias - Java 2” da editora Campus. Um livro bem mais completo e muito bom é o “Java, como programar” da editora Bookman. Tenhos esses dois livros, comecei pelo Java 21 dias e depois comecei com o Java, como programar e estou me dando bem. Eu ainda estou levando umas “porradas” na programação, mas estou me virando muito bem.

Cara bom estudo e qualquer coisa mande dúvidas para a gente,

Claro que precisa:
[b]

  • Pizza
  • Coca-cola
    [/b]
    :lol:

Seja bem vindo,

abraco,

eheheheh Boa Cláudio…mandou bem!!!

um teclado sujo de gordura é essencial para o aprendizado…ehehehe

Boa Sorte Robson!!!

E ver um pouquinho de mulher pelada também não faz mal pra ninguém, lógico pra quem gosta né!!!hehehehehe :mrgreen:

[url=http://www.cowlist.com]mulheres peladas aki[/url]

Eu “quase” comprei esse livro “Java em 21 dias” mas tomei a decisão de estudar lógica e matemática primeiro.
Eu tenho um “Lógica para Ciência da Computação” MUITO BOM, é da Capus-SBC (Sociedade Brasileira de Computação).
Como conhecia outras linguagens estou mais esquentado é com a documentação, tem como eu solicitar ela num livro pela Sun? hehehe… Mas pretendo comprar a 4ª Edição do livro “Java Como Programar”…

[quote=“oliveirarenan”]…tudo MENOS o notepad…ehehehehe
A idade da Pedra já passou!
[/quote]

Eu nao concordo. IDE nao eh tudo, principalmente para quem esta comencado. Se a IDE faz a maior parte do trabalho sujo, a pessoa ira demroar mais tempo para associar os comandos, nomenclatura e tudo mais.
O mais recomendavel eh comecar digitando no notepad ou no vi mesmo, pois assim voce ira se acostumar muito mais rapido com as classes, forma de escrita de codigo e tudo mais.

Depois que voce ja estiver mais seguro, mais acostumado com a linguagem e API, ai uma IDE ira te ajudar no sentido de aumentar a produtividade.

Rafael

Em relação a livros o livro do Peter jandl é legal, não se aprofunda muito, mas é legal. Ele é bastante didatico para quem nunca viu Java, porem não se aprofunda muito em determinados assuntos.

Começei estudando por ele, li boa parte, mas não todo, com certeza um dos melhores livros para começar a estudar, se não o melhor, é Java Como Programar, apesar do Core Java ser Otimo e ter mais conteudo acho que não é tão didatico, mas acho que são as duas melhores opções!

Mas já que vc tem o livro do Peter jandl, recomendo que leia pelomenos os capitulos 1, 2, 3, 5 e depois que souber alguma coisa de Java o 12.
Os capitulos 1, 2 e 3 tratam de Java e OO, na minha opinião é uma ótima introdução a OO, melhor até q as dos livros q citei, o capitulo 5 fala sobre AWT e o 12 sobre Sockets, assuntos q não são tratados no Java Como Programar.

Os outros capitulos tb tem uma boa abordagem, porem não são muito aprofundados, como cada autor é um, sempre vai existir material em um livro que vc não vai encontrar em outro, portanto esse sempre sera uma boa fonte de pesquisa tb :wink:

[quote=“Rafael Steil”]O mais recomendavel eh comecar digitando no notepad ou no vi mesmo, pois assim voce ira se acostumar muito mais rapido com as classes, forma de escrita de codigo e tudo mais.
[/quote]
:? ok, mas colocar o notepad e o vi no mesmo nível é como comparar uma asa delta com um boeing 777 O vi e seus clones como o http://www.vim.org/ dão uma surra em muitas das ide’s que vemos por aí :wink:

[quote]Eu nao concordo. IDE nao eh tudo, principalmente para quem esta comencado. Se a IDE faz a maior parte do trabalho sujo, a pessoa ira demroar mais tempo para associar os comandos, nomenclatura e tudo mais.
[/quote] (Rafael Steil)

Ok…dessa vez devo adimitir q vc esteja certo… esses IDE da vida emburrecem o programador…te dão o código todo mastigado…mas tb o notepad é muiito primitivo…

Eu sugiro um editor…tipo Edit Plus (www.editplus.com.br), JCreator e talz…
Pq ele identa o código pra vc…diferencia as letras de cor diferente, assim, facilitando o trabalho…digamos q é um meio termo entre um IDE e um Notepad…

concordam???

[quote=“oliveirarenan”]Eu sugiro um editor…tipo Edit Plus (www.editplus.com.br), JCreator e talz…
Pq ele identa o código pra vc…diferencia as letras de cor diferente, assim, facilitando o trabalho…digamos q é um meio termo entre um IDE e um Notepad…

concordam???[/quote]

Sim!, use o Gel, tem mais recursos que o JCreator e não assusta tanto o iniciante como o JEdit, por exemplo: http://www.gexperts.com/

Eu sou meio da opinião de que não é pq vc é iniciante que vc tem que sofrer :slight_smile:

IDEs como o Eclipse tem muitas features bacanas pra quem está aprendendo a programar. Templates com idiomas prontos pra usar e code completion com javadoc integrado são as que acredito serem mais úteis para quem tá começando. Sinceramente, fazer o pessoal se matar com PATHs, CLASSPATHs, imports e outras partes de código que podem ser automatizadas não é um bom jeito de tornar a programação em Java algo prazeroso, concordam?

Se a pessoa esta comecando agora com Java, eu nao aconselharia a comecar com uma IDE tao poderosa como o Eclipse, pois em tempo de projeto ele ja acusa erros, nomes de classes errados, faz os imports automaticamente e cria o esquelo basico das classes.
No inicio eh bom que o iniciante “sofra” tentando solucionar erros de compilacao e configuracao do ambiente, pois assim tera uma base mais solida para o futuro.

Talvez algo mais “simples” como o JEdit ( que, se for turbinado com varios plugins disponiveis, deixa de ser “simples”, passando a ter varios recursos ), sao uma boa pedida.
Depois, como em qualquer evolucao, use o Eclipse :slight_smile:

Rafael

[quote=“Rafael Steil”]Se a pessoa esta comecando agora com Java, eu nao aconselharia a comecar com uma IDE tao poderosa como o Eclipse, pois em tempo de projeto ele ja acusa erros, nomes de classes errados, faz os imports automaticamente e cria o esquelo basico das classes.
No inicio eh bom que o iniciante “sofra” tentando solucionar erros de compilacao e configuracao do ambiente, pois assim tera uma base mais solida para o futuro.[/quote]

Concordo, não dê à ele um peixe, ensine-o a pescar :stuck_out_tongue:

guia para recuperar seu teclado quando um líquido derramar-se sobre ele*

1 - Seja rápido, desligue imediatamente o computador (com o mouse?) e retire o teclado.
2 - Leve-o para debaixo da ducha do chuveiro, use água fria(se estiver em casa, no trabalho use a pia do banheiro, mas não chame muito a atenção)
3 - Seque-o a grosso modo com uma toalha
4 - Abra-o com uma chave philips
6 - Separe e lave novamente a parte superior (a que tem as teclas)
7 - Passe um pano úmido nas demais partes atingidas e em seguida um pano com álcool diluído (46º GL? - sem cheiro de eucalipto)
8 - Deixe tudo secando e enquanto isso, lamente o ocorrido, veja onde foi que você errou e vá cuidar de outras atividades da vida cotidiana
9 - Para secar mais rápido use um ventilador em velocidade baixa
10 - Após a secagem, monte todo o conjunto e torça pra que tudo funcione (comigo sempre funcionou)

*testado com refrigerante, café e cerveja

Guia ULTRA-RÁPIDO para recuperar seu teclado quando um líquido derramar-se sobre ele:

  • Remova o cabo do teclado e jogue o telado na lixieira mais próxima (se você recicla, jogue-o no cesto marcado como ‘plásticos’)
  • Vá até a loja de informática ou supermercado mais próximo
  • Compre um teclado novo, e tenha consciência de que o antigo, por mais legal que fosse, nunca será tão bom quanto um novinho que ainda tem cheiro de fábrica. Ah, e ele não terá todo tipo de esquisitice entre as teclas, também.

E também terá menos chances do seu teclado evoluir graças às reações químicas e se tornar um organismo bio-sintético mutante e auto-suficiente com planos de dominação global.